프로그래머스 전력망을 둘로 나누기 파이썬
프로그래머스 - [Level 2] 전력망을 둘로 나누기 (파이썬)
프로그래머스 - [Level 2] 전력망을 둘로 나누기 (파이썬)
2025.04.02https://school.programmers.co.kr/learn/courses/30/lessons/86971?language=python3 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r풀이BFS + 완전탐색 방식의 풀이로 작성하였다. 각 연결을 하나씩 끊어보면서 두 전력망의 노드 수 차이의 최소값을 구하는 방식이다.문제에서 요구하는 사항은하나의 연결을 끊어 전력망을 두개로 나누었을때,두 전력망 송전탑 개수 찾이의 최소값을 반환하는 문제이다.BFS 코드는 너무 단순하기 때문에 간단하게 설명하면, 하나의 연결 그래프에서 시작 노드 S로부터 BFS를 수행하여 연결된 노드의 개수를 세는 함수로 칭한다.전..